What is the area of a trapezoid with bases of 5 and 7 and a height of 4?

To find the area of a trapezoid, the formula used is:

[

\text{Area} = \frac{1}{2} \times (b_1 + b_2) \times h

]

where (b_1) and (b_2) are the lengths of the two bases, and (h) is the height.

In this case, the bases of the trapezoid are 5 and 7, and the height is 4. Plugging these values into the formula:

[

\text{Area} = \frac{1}{2} \times (5 + 7) \times 4

]

Start by adding the bases:

[

5 + 7 = 12

]

Now substitute this back into the area formula:

[

\text{Area} = \frac{1}{2} \times 12 \times 4

]

Multiply:

[

\frac{1}{2} \times 12 = 6

]

[

6 \times 4 = 24

]

Thus, the area of the trapezoid is 24.
